vLAG configuration overview

Network OS 4.0 and later supports the option of setting the "Allowed Speed" of the port-channel to
either 1 Gbps or 10 Gbps. The default is 10 Gbps. If the port-channel is 1 Gbps, then the speed needs
to be configured before the port-channel is enabled. Otherwise, the physical links are throttled down
because of a speed mismatch. Refer to the Network OS Command Reference for information on the
speed command.

The following conditions and requirements should be kept in mind when configuring vLAGs:

• FCoE and DCB capabilities are not supported by vLAG. FCoE traffic is treated similarly to normal

LAN data traffic.

• Static vLAGs are not supported on internal ports.
• Perform this procedure on all member nodes of a vLAG.

Configuring vLAGs

To configure a vLAG, perform the following steps:

1. Change to global configuration mode.
2. Configure a LAG between two switches within the Brocade VCS Fabric.

Refer to

LAG distribution process and conditions

on page 438 for more information. Once the

Brocade VCS Fabric detects that the LAG configuration spans multiple switches, the LAG
automatically becomes a vLAG.

3. Enter interface port-channel ID on every switch in the vLAG to configure them to treat FCoE MAC

addresses as being multi-homed hosts, similar to LAN traffic.

The default configuration is to treat FCoE traffic as non-vLAG traffic.

switch(config)# interface port-channel 10

4. Enter end to return to privileged EXEC mode.

switch(config-Port-channel-10)# end

switch#

5. Enter show port-channel detail to verify the port-channel details.

switch# show port-channel detail

LACP Aggregator: Po 27

Aggregator type: Standard

Ignore-split is disabled

Actor System ID - 0x8000,00-05-33-6f-18-18

Admin Key: 0027 - Oper Key 0027

Receive link count: 4 - Transmit link count: 4

Individual: 0 - Ready: 1

Partner System ID - 0x8000,00-05-1e-cd-6e-9f

Partner Oper Key 0027

Member ports on rbridge-id 231:

Link: Te 231/0/22 (0xE718160201) sync: 1 *

Link: Te 231/0/23 (0xE718170202) sync: 1

Link: Te 231/0/36 (0xE718240305) sync: 1

Link: Te 231/0/37 (0xE718250306) sync: 1

6. Enter show portport-channel to verify the port-channel interface details.

switch# show port port-channel tengigabitethernet 1/0/21

LACP link info: te0/21 -0x18150014

Actor System ID: 0x8000,01-e0-52-00-01-00

Actor System ID Mapped Id: 0

Partner System ID: 0x0001,01-80-c2-00-00-01

Actor priority: 0x8000 (32768)

Admin key: 0x000a (10) Operkey: 0x0000 (0)

Receive machine state : Current

Periodic Transmission machine state : Slow periodic

Muxmachine state : Collecting/Distr

Admin state: ACT:1 TIM:0 AGG:1 SYN:0 COL:0 DIS:0 DEF:1 EXP:0

Operstate: ACT:1 TIM:0 AGG:1 SYN:1 COL:1 DIS:1 DEF:0 EXP:0

Partner operstate: ACT:1 TIM:0 AGG:1 SYN:1 COL:1 DIS:1 DEF:0 EXP:0

Partner oper port: 100
